Nutrition Tip from March, 2008

3/1/08

Many people know that fish is healthy for you. It contains healthy fats which are responsible for healthy brains, good cholesterol levels, and also is a great source of protein. However, many people have concerns about eating fish due to mercury content, and fear eating fish may be unhealthy. NPR (National Public Radio) recently broadcasted a report about this issue, and evaluated fish sold in grocery stores and restaurants. Click here to read or listen to this report on NPR's website. To summarize the report, swordfish, shark, tilefish from the Gulf of Mexico, and king mackerel had levels of mercury above the FDA standards. Also, sushi (yellowfin) tuna was found to have high levels as well. The safest tuna fish is canned light tuna. If you love sushi, tilapia and saba (mackerel, but not king mackerel) are better options. NPR also reported that fish oil tablets do not contain mercury, although this information is not contained in the same summary on their website.
